The system performance of a trickle bed biofilter for treating single and mixed benzene, toluene, ethylbenzene, and 0-xylene (BTEX) vapors from waste gases was oinvestigated under different gas flow rates and infleu8nt BTEX concentrations. When a single substrate was fed, removal efficiencies of greater than 90/100 could be achieved for the loads belkow 64 g benzene/m~3/hr, 110 g toluene/m~3/hr, 53 g ethylbenzene/m~3/hr, and 55 g0-xylene/m~3/hr.
